NIB2510220049215
Tools

Linter dan Formatter Terbaik untuk Tim Pengembang 2026

Linter dan formatter untuk meningkatkan kualitas kode

30 Juni 2026 3 menit bacaOleh DIGITAL-IT Newsroom
Bagikan: WhatsApp X Facebook
Linter dan Formatter Terbaik untuk Tim Pengembang 2026

Peran Linter dan Formatter dalam Pengembangan Perangkat Lunak

Di dunia pengembangan perangkat lunak, kualitas kode menjadi salah satu aspek yang sangat penting. Kode yang rapi, konsisten, dan mengikuti standar tertentu tidak hanya memudahkan proses pengembangan, tetapi juga memastikan bahwa aplikasi atau sistem yang dibangun stabil dan mudah dipelihara. Dua alat yang sangat berperan dalam mencapai hal ini adalah linter dan formatter.

Apa itu Linter?

Linter adalah alat yang digunakan untuk menganalisis kode sumber dengan tujuan untuk mendeteksi kesalahan, baik kesalahan sintaks, kesalahan logika, atau pelanggaran aturan coding. Linter membantu pengembang untuk menulis kode yang lebih baik dan lebih konsisten, sehingga mengurangi kemungkinan bug dan masalah kinerja.

Apa itu Formatter?

Formatter, di sisi lain, adalah alat yang mengatur gaya penulisan kode agar lebih konsisten dan rapi. Ini termasuk pengaturan indentasi, spasi, dan tanda baca, sehingga kode lebih mudah dibaca dan dipahami. Dengan menggunakan formatter, tim pengembang dapat memastikan bahwa kode mereka terlihat sama dan profesional, tanpa perlu membuang waktu untuk mengatur format secara manual.

Linter dan Formatter Terbaik untuk Tim

Ada beberapa linter dan formatter yang sangat populer di kalangan pengembang. Berikut adalah beberapa contoh:

  • ESLint (Linter untuk JavaScript): ESLint adalah salah satu linter paling populer untuk JavaScript, memungkinkan pengembang untuk mendeteksi kesalahan dan memperbaiki kode mereka.
  • Prettier (Formatter untuk berbagai bahasa pemrograman): Prettier adalah formatter yang mendukung berbagai bahasa pemrograman, termasuk JavaScript, HTML, dan CSS, membantu membuat kode lebih rapi dan konsisten.
  • PyLint (Linter untuk Python): PyLint adalah linter untuk bahasa pemrograman Python, membantu pengembang mendeteksi kesalahan dan memperbaiki kode mereka.
  • Black (Formatter untuk Python): Black adalah formatter untuk Python yang sangat populer, mengatur kode agar lebih konsisten dan rapi.

Penggunaan linter dan formatter tidak hanya meningkatkan kualitas kode, tetapi juga membantu dalam kolaborasi tim. Dengan kode yang konsisten dan rapi, anggota tim dapat lebih mudah memahami dan mengembangkan kode yang ditulis oleh orang lain, sehingga meningkatkan efisiensi dan produktivitas tim.

Tag:#Tools#Pengembangan#Kualitas Kode
Bagikan: WhatsApp X Facebook